Transaction 62680fd8d50da6637597e4835a07d56e4eb2b2b4e9e05cd0a514df3971c3c8cb

1 Input
2 Outputs
  • 62680fd8d50da6637597e4835a07d56e4eb2b2b4e9e05cd0a514df3971c3c8cb:0
  • value  14517173
    address  17CBwurqnUrtAFc2R2AU6Sph7pUd3J1ddv
  • 62680fd8d50da6637597e4835a07d56e4eb2b2b4e9e05cd0a514df3971c3c8cb:1
  • value  1126076
    address  3KwuHpm6BpS6AbQmxRB49sjNUov13WaiJL